Ahead of tomorrow's launch of The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t, Nvidia has released a new GeForce graphics card driver that's Game Ready for the open-world action RPG. The GeForce 352.86 drivers are also WHQL certified, meaning they are stable enough for everyday use.

In these drivers, Nvidia is promising support for a wide range of features in The Witcher 3, including Dynamic Super Resolution, 4K, G-Sync, and their proprietary GameWorks technologies such as HairWorks, HBAO+, and PhysX. The company is also boasting up to 2x scaling in two-GPU situations with their SLI profile, which is impressive for a game like this.

The GeForce 352.86 drivers also include some updated SLI profiles for Magicka 2, Civilization: Beyond Earth, and World of Warships.

Nvidia also recently released the GeForce 352.84 WHQL driver for Windows 10 preview users, adding support for WDDM 2.0 and DirectX 12 on all Kepler and Maxwell-based GPUs.
